Morphology

keyman = key + man (transparent) = key + man

Composed of the adjective 'key' (important) + 'man' to denote an essential person; the metaphorical extension is common and predictable.

Etymology

Keyman uses key in the sense 'important' or 'central', like the phrase 'key to success', so a keyman is someone who holds an essential role in a team or project.
